Choosing the Right Solar System



When it pertains to selecting the appropriate solar system for your home, where do you start? Review your previous utility costs to identify how much energy you consume.

Next off, consider the system kind that matches your way of life: grid-tied, off-grid, or crossbreed. Grid-tied systems are popular for their cost-effectiveness, while off-grid systems supply freedom.

After that, examine the solar panel types-- monocrystalline, polycrystalline, or thin-film-- based on efficiency and budget.

Don't forget to factor in your roofing's alignment and shading, as these affect system performance.

Finally, study trusted solar installers in your area, read evaluations, and request for quotes. Picking the right system establishes the foundation for your solar journey and future power savings.

Funding Your Solar Setup



While navigating the path to solar power, understanding your financing options is essential for making a notified choice. You've obtained a couple of selections to take into consideration: cash money acquisitions, financings, and leases.

If you can pay upfront, you'll save one of the most over time. Nevertheless, if cash flow is a problem, solar finances can help spread out the expense over numerous years while still enabling you to gain from rewards.



Leasing uses a reduced in advance cost yet might limit your financial savings. Don't forget about available tax obligation credit ratings and rebates that can substantially reduce your overall expense.

Take time to study and compare different financing choices to discover what fits your budget and long-term goals best. Your solar trip starts with clever economic preparation!
